Result: Saints 1 - Dundalk 3

Dundalk copper-fastened their lead at the top of the table with a deserved win over a spirited St Patrick's Athletic, who have now lost seven in succession in the Airtricity Premier Division.

With Cork City held by Shamrock Rovers, Dundalk are now four points clear of the champions, a gap that looks unlikely to be reeled in.

Jake Keegan poked Patrick's in front but second-half strikes from Patrick Hoban, the league's top scorer, a rare one from Chris Shields and another from Hoban did the needful for the visitors.

St Patrick's Athletic FC

Founded in 1929 the 'Saints' are the current FAI Cup holders and play in the Premier Division of the SSE Airtricity League at Richmond Park, in Inchicore Dublin 8, Ireland.
